The Cologne show is a great performance of the band during their recent European tour, introducing their new album Noctourniquet almost in its entirety (10 out of 13 tracks). Furthermore they did not forget how to jam, as you can hear in the outro to Trinkets or the jam after Jewel. Besides the Noctourniquet songs they only played two songs from their former albums, but the closer Goliath got a face-lift and was performed in a very relaxed and jazzy version.
The band's performance was top-notch. Again Omar was doing backing vocals on some of the new songs, unfortunately his mics weren't open at the beginning of Lapochka, but it was fixed shortly after. Marcel took over keyboards in lieu of Ikey Owens and he did a pretty good job.
The band's newest drummer, Deantoni Parks, was amazing to watch, I consider his playing to be subtle and not over-shadowing everything. Juan's bass is a little low on this recording, but that's the way the sound was at my location. Cedric was in top shape, his vocals were formidable, the songs of the new album were impressive also because of his vocals, even if he was struggling with some high notes. Another thing to mention are some crazy effects on the vocals.
Recorded from near the soundboard, a little right of the center (15 m from stage). This time the Cologne crowd was great, not moshing, but lost to the music and rapt attention during the quiet parts. Line-up:
Omar Rodriguez-Lopez : guitar, backing vocals
Cedric Bixler-Zavala : vocals
Juan Alderete : bass
Marcel Rodriguez-Lopez : synthesizers, keyboards
Deantoni Parks : drums |
